Bitcoin Drifts as Regulatory Path Narrows Before Inflation
₿ Conviction
Tuesday’s session reminded the market that crypto does not get to opt out of macro. The weakness was not idiosyncratic this time — it traveled alongside a broad selloff in equities, a quietly narrowing window for the year’s biggest crypto bill, and a CPI print that the rates market has already pre-judged in the hawkish direction. The acute tailspin risk around Strategy is lower than it was a week ago. That is a different thing from a constructive setup.
